An efficient deep reinforcement learning based task scheduler in cloud-fog environment

被引:0
|
作者
Choppara, Prashanth [1 ]
Mangalampalli, Sudheer [2 ]
机构
[1] VIT AP Univ, Amaravati 522237, Andhra Pradesh, India
[2] Manipal Acad Higher Educ, Manipal Inst Technol Bengaluru, Dept Comp Sci & Engn, Manipal, India
来源
CLUSTER COMPUTING-THE JOURNAL OF NETWORKS SOFTWARE TOOLS AND APPLICATIONS | 2025年 / 28卷 / 01期
关键词
Fog computing; Reinforcement learning; Makespan; Energy consumption; Fault tolerance; OPTIMIZATION;
D O I
10.1007/s10586-024-04712-z
中图分类号
TP [自动化技术、计算机技术];
学科分类号
0812 ;
摘要
Efficient task scheduling in cloud and fog computing environments remains a significant challenge due to the diverse nature and critical processing requirements of tasks originating from heterogeneous devices. Traditional scheduling methods often struggle with high latency and inadequate processing times, especially in applications demanding strict computational efficiency. To address these challenges, this paper proposes an advanced fog-cloud integration approach utilizing a deep reinforcement learning-based task scheduler, DRLMOTS (Deep Reinforcement Learning based Multi Objective Task Scheduler in Cloud Fog Environment). This novel scheduler intelligently evaluates task characteristics, such as length and processing capacity, to dynamically allocate computation to either fog nodes or cloud resources. The methodology leverages a Deep Q-Learning Network model and includes extensive simulations using both randomized workloads and real-world Google Jobs Workloads. Comparative analysis demonstrates that DRLMOTS significantly outperforms existing baseline algorithms such as CNN, LSTM, and GGCN, achieving a substantial reduction in makespan by up to 26.80%, 18.84, and 13.83% and decreasing energy consumption by up to 39.60%, 30.29%, and 27.11%. Additionally, the proposed scheduler enhances fault tolerance, showcasing improvements of up to 221.89%, 17.05%, and 11.05% over conventional methods. These results validate the efficiency and robustness of DRLMOTS in optimizing task scheduling in fog-cloud environments.
引用
收藏
页数:26
相关论文
共 50 条
  • [31] Rank Based Efficient Task Scheduler for Cloud Computing
    Ettikyala, Kalpana
    Latha, Y. Vijaya
    PROCEEDINGS OF 2016 INTERNATIONAL CONFERENCE ON DATA MINING AND ADVANCED COMPUTING (SAPIENCE), 2016, : 348 - 351
  • [32] RACE: Resource Aware Cost-Efficient Scheduler for Cloud Fog Environment
    Arshed, Jawad Usman
    Ahmed, Masroor
    IEEE ACCESS, 2021, 9 : 65688 - 65701
  • [33] A two-tier bipartite graph task allocation approach based on fuzzy clustering in cloud-fog environment
    Gad-Elrab, Ahmed A. A.
    Noaman, Amin Y.
    FUTURE GENERATION COMPUTER SYSTEMS-THE INTERNATIONAL JOURNAL OF ESCIENCE, 2020, 103 : 79 - 90
  • [34] RACE: Resource Aware Cost-Efficient Scheduler for Cloud Fog Environment
    Arshed, Jawad Usman
    Ahmed, Masroor
    IEEE Access, 2021, 9 : 65688 - 65701
  • [35] A task offloading strategy considering forwarding errors based on cloud-fog collaboration
    Zhao, Yuan
    Gao, Hongmin
    Yuan, Shuangshuang
    Li, Yan
    CLUSTER COMPUTING-THE JOURNAL OF NETWORKS SOFTWARE TOOLS AND APPLICATIONS, 2024, 27 (06): : 8531 - 8555
  • [36] Cloud-Fog Collaborative Computing Based Task Offloading Strategy in Internet of Vehicles
    Zhu, Chunhua
    Liu, Chong
    Zhu, Hai
    Li, Jingtao
    ELECTRONICS, 2024, 13 (12)
  • [37] Workflow scheduling based on deep reinforcement learning in the cloud environment
    Tingting Dong
    Fei Xue
    Chuangbai Xiao
    Jiangjiang Zhang
    Journal of Ambient Intelligence and Humanized Computing, 2021, 12 : 10823 - 10835
  • [38] Workflow scheduling based on deep reinforcement learning in the cloud environment
    Dong, Tingting
    Xue, Fei
    Xiao, Chuangbai
    Zhang, Jiangjiang
    JOURNAL OF AMBIENT INTELLIGENCE AND HUMANIZED COMPUTING, 2021, 12 (12) : 10823 - 10835
  • [39] Optimizing the Computational Offloading Decision in Cloud-Fog Environment
    Bala, Mohammad Irfan
    Chishti, Mohammad Ahsan
    2020 INTERNATIONAL CONFERENCE ON INNOVATIVE TRENDS IN INFORMATION TECHNOLOGY (ICITIIT), 2020,
  • [40] Efficient Hybrid DDPG Task Scheduler for HPC and HTC in Cloud Environment
    Mangalampalli, S. Sudheer
    Karri, Ganesh Reddy
    Mohanty, Sachi Nandan
    Ali, Shahid
    Almari, Atif M.
    Alqahtani, Salman A.
    IEEE ACCESS, 2024, 12 : 108897 - 108920